Spark plugs are essential components of your vehicle’s engine. They ignite the air-fuel mixture in each cylinder, powering your car and keeping it running smoothly. Many drivers overlook spark plugs until a problem arises, but replacing them on schedule offers numerous benefits that help maintain your car’s performance, efficiency, and reliability. Let’s look at five key reasons why timely spark plug replacement should be a priority.
1. Improved Engine Performance
Worn or fouled spark plugs can cause incomplete combustion, which leads to engine misfires, rough idling, and sluggish acceleration. Over time, the electrodes wear down and deposits build up, making it harder for them to generate a strong, consistent spark.
When you replace your spark plugs on schedule, your engine can burn fuel more efficiently, resulting in smoother operation and more responsive power. Many drivers notice that their car feels more lively and easier to drive after new spark plugs are installed.
2. Better Fuel Efficiency
Your car’s fuel economy is closely tied to how efficiently the engine burns fuel. With old spark plugs, the combustion process becomes less effective, forcing the engine to use more fuel to produce the same amount of power.
By keeping your spark plugs fresh, you help maintain optimal fuel efficiency. This means fewer trips to the gas station and more money saved over time. Even small improvements in fuel economy add up, especially for drivers who log many miles each year.
3. Reduced Emissions
Incomplete combustion from worn spark plugs can increase harmful emissions, including unburned hydrocarbons and carbon monoxide. This not only affects the environment but can also cause your vehicle to fail emissions tests required in many states.
Replacing spark plugs ensures the air-fuel mixture burns more completely, resulting in cleaner exhaust gases. If you care about reducing your environmental footprint or want to avoid costly repairs related to emission control systems, keeping your spark plugs in good shape is a smart move.
4. Prevention of Engine Damage
Misfires caused by bad spark plugs can put extra stress on the engine and related components, such as the catalytic converter. Unburned fuel from misfires can overheat and damage the converter, leading to expensive repairs.
Consistently replacing spark plugs as recommended helps avoid these problems. It supports smooth engine operation and reduces the risk of severe damage that might otherwise result in a hefty repair bill.
5. Easier Starts
Few things are more frustrating than a car that struggles to start, especially on cold mornings or in bad weather. Faulty spark plugs are a common cause of hard starts. When plugs are worn, they may not produce a strong enough spark to ignite the air-fuel mixture reliably, leading to repeated cranking and frustration.
New spark plugs help ensure quick, reliable starts every time you turn the key or press the start button. This small investment goes a long way toward preventing unexpected inconveniences.
When Should Spark Plugs Be Replaced
Replacement intervals vary depending on your vehicle’s make, model, and type of spark plugs used. Traditional copper spark plugs might need replacement every 30,000 miles, while iridium or platinum plugs can last up to 100,000 miles.
However, driving habits and conditions can affect these timelines. Frequent short trips, stop-and-go driving, and harsh environments can all accelerate wear. Always refer to your owner’s manual or consult a trusted technician for guidance on when to replace spark plugs in your specific vehicle.
Don’t Ignore Spark Plugs Warning Signs
Before a scheduled replacement, watch for warning signs like engine misfires, poor acceleration, rough idling, decreased fuel economy, or a check engine light. Addressing these symptoms early can prevent further issues and keep your car running smoothly.
